How to implement continuous learning loops between PPC testers and product teams to iterate offers and creatives faster.
Designing fast, practical learning loops between PPC testers and product teams transforms experimentation into a repeatable, high-velocity process that improves offers and creatives while aligning marketing with product strategy and customer value.

In modern marketing environments, success hinges on speed, accuracy, and shared learning between teams. PPC testers generate rapid data on which headlines, calls to action, and audiences perform best, while product teams translate customer signals into product features and messaging. Establishing a structured feedback loop ensures that insights from paid campaigns are quickly routed into product discussions and back into campaign optimization. Start by mapping the information flow: who witnesses which metrics, how findings are documented, and where decision rights live. Create a lightweight rhythm that prioritizes learning over vanity metrics, and design rituals that keep conversations focused on practical changes rather than theoretical debates.
The backbone of this approach is a regular, cross-functional cadence that marries experimentation with product discovery. Schedule joint review sessions where PPC findings are presented with clear, testable hypotheses about offers and creatives. Require each discussion to result in a concrete next test, a defined owner, and a timeline. Integrate product roadmaps with experimentation calendars so that successful creatives inspire feature tweaks and new value propositions. As data flows between teams, maintain a shared language—terms for lift, confidence intervals, and risk thresholds—to prevent misinterpretations. This clarity reduces friction and accelerates decision-making without sacrificing rigor.
Aligning metrics and incentives for faster iteration
Effective loops begin with a well-defined hypothesis framework. PPC testers propose specific variations—such as headline differences, value propositions, or benefit bullets—and predict outcomes using prior data. Product teammates translate these hypotheses into feature or messaging changes tied to user value. After a test runs, both teams review the results together, focusing on what worked, what didn’t, and why. Documenting learnings in a shared notebook or dashboard ensures the knowledge persists beyond personal memory. The strongest loops standardize how hypotheses are formed, tested, and interpreted, turning experimentation into a cultural habit rather than a one-off exercise.

Beyond data and hypotheses, the human dimensions of collaboration determine success. Build trust through transparent communication, rapid feedback, and mutual accountability. When testers present results, avoid blaming any single channel or creative; instead, highlight the contextual factors that shaped the outcome. Encourage product partners to challenge assumptions with customer-centric questions and to propose alternative value frames. Conversely, marketers should invite technical product considerations early in the creative process so that campaigns align with feasible features and release timelines. A respectful, curious dynamic keeps the loop open and productive, fostering shared ownership of outcomes.
Methods to accelerate learning through rapid prototyping
A practical approach to metrics is to define a small, actionable core set that drives decision-making. Primary signals might include conversion rate, cost per acquisition, and post-click engagement, while secondary signals reveal message resonance and perceived value. Tie these numbers to clear learning goals: what minimum lift justifies a new creative? which audience segment changes require product adjustments? By unifying metrics around learning objectives rather than siloed performance, both teams stay oriented toward practical improvements. This alignment reduces political drift and ensures that every test contributes to a meaningful product or messaging evolution.

Incentives must reinforce collaboration, not competition. Implement shared rewards for cross-functional wins—campaigns that achieve quality lifts alongside feasible product updates. Public dashboards that celebrate joint progress, rather than individual wins, reinforce collective responsibility. Establish a rotating facilitator role so different voices lead the review meetings, guaranteeing diverse perspectives. Encourage structured critique sessions where feedback focuses on the problem, not the person. As incentives evolve, the boundary between marketing experimentation and product development blurs into a single, continuous journey toward better customer value.
Structured reviews that translate data into action
Rapid prototyping is essential for closing the loop quickly. In practice, testers generate multiple lightweight creative variants and landing-page ideas, while product teams sketch feasible feature adjustments and messaging tweaks. The goal is to test feasibility and impact within a short horizon, often days rather than weeks. Use a decision framework that flags high-risk ideas early and allocates experimental budget to the most promising options. With fast feedback, teams avoid exhaustive campaigns on ideas unlikely to scale. The result is a steady stream of validated iterations that inform both the next round of ads and the product roadmap.
Technology plays a critical role in enabling smooth handoffs and traceability. A centralized repository for experiments, hypotheses, results, and decisions prevents information silos. Integrate analytics tools with product management systems so learnings automatically surface in roadmaps and backlog items. Automations can route test outcomes to the appropriate owners and trigger follow-up tasks. Visualization dashboards should display time-to-learn metrics, showing how quickly the loop delivers actionable insights. When teams can see the full lifecycle from idea to impact, sustained momentum becomes feasible and predictable.

The review sessions should be concise and outcome-focused. Presenters summarize the hypothesis, the test setup, and the decision criteria before revealing results. Then discuss whether the outcomes support a pivot, a tweak, or a halt. The final step is assigning owners to implement the approved changes, with clearly defined deadlines. To maintain momentum, limit the duration of each session and adhere to a predictable cadence. When participants know what constitutes a successful iteration, they engage more deeply and contribute actionable recommendations rather than general observations.
In addition to formal reviews, create informal channels that sustain frictionless collaboration. Quick post-test debriefs, asynchronous comment threads, and lightweight problem-solving sessions keep ideas moving forward between scheduled meetings. Encourage testers to share small, testable bets that don’t require large commitments, allowing product teams to validate concepts with minimal risk. This approach reduces gatekeeping and accelerates the translation of insights into tangible changes. The overarching aim is to maintain a steady flow of learnings that continuously refine both offerings and product experiences.
Sustainability in continuous learning requires guardrails that safeguard quality. Establish minimum statistical standards for any inferred impact, including confidence thresholds and sample sizes. When results are borderline, seek replication or triangulation across audiences and channels. Document decisions transparently, including reasons for continuing or stopping an experiment. This discipline prevents wishful thinking from steering priorities and keeps teams aligned on customer value. Over time, rigorous validation builds a reputation for reliable learning, which, in turn, boosts confidence across stakeholders.
Finally, scale the model thoughtfully by codifying successful patterns. Create repeatable templates for hypotheses, test designs, and review agendas that can be deployed across campaigns and products. As teams gain experience, they can tailor the framework to different markets, verticals, or lifecycle stages without losing consistency. The aim is a mature system where learning loops become an embedded capability, accelerating iterations, reducing wasted spend, and delivering sharper, more resonant offers and creatives to customers. With discipline and shared purpose, velocity and value grow in parallel.
